mirror of
https://codeup.aliyun.com/67762337eccfc218f6110e0e/vue/fe-manage.git
synced 2025-12-14 21:36:44 +08:00
feat:增加项目删除全部阶段
This commit is contained in:
@@ -394,7 +394,7 @@
|
|||||||
<div class="header">
|
<div class="header">
|
||||||
<div class="icon"></div>
|
<div class="icon"></div>
|
||||||
<span>提示</span>
|
<span>提示</span>
|
||||||
<div class="close_exit" @click="closeCancel"></div>
|
<!-- <div class="close_exit" @click="closeCancel"></div> -->
|
||||||
</div>
|
</div>
|
||||||
<div class="body">
|
<div class="body">
|
||||||
<span>您确定要删除所有阶段吗?</span>
|
<span>您确定要删除所有阶段吗?</span>
|
||||||
@@ -699,7 +699,14 @@ const closeDelete = () => {
|
|||||||
};
|
};
|
||||||
// 删除所有阶段
|
// 删除所有阶段
|
||||||
const removeAllLevel = () => {
|
const removeAllLevel = () => {
|
||||||
|
console.log(projectInfo.value.stageList)
|
||||||
|
projectInfo.value.stageList.forEach(t => {
|
||||||
|
if(t.id!=='0'){
|
||||||
|
t.checked = false;
|
||||||
|
t.deleted = true;
|
||||||
|
}
|
||||||
|
})
|
||||||
|
cancelModal.value = false;
|
||||||
};
|
};
|
||||||
//全选任务或全不选任务
|
//全选任务或全不选任务
|
||||||
const selectRowAll = () => {
|
const selectRowAll = () => {
|
||||||
@@ -723,6 +730,7 @@ const closeDeAll = () => {
|
|||||||
//暂存
|
//暂存
|
||||||
const temporaryStorage = async () => {
|
const temporaryStorage = async () => {
|
||||||
templateLoading.value = true
|
templateLoading.value = true
|
||||||
|
console.log(projectInfo.value)
|
||||||
await request(PROJECT_DETAIL_MODIFY, projectInfo.value)
|
await request(PROJECT_DETAIL_MODIFY, projectInfo.value)
|
||||||
await getTask()
|
await getTask()
|
||||||
message.success("暂存成功");
|
message.success("暂存成功");
|
||||||
|
|||||||
Reference in New Issue
Block a user